Minnesota farmer starting with soybeans

Planting is underway for a farmer in central Minnesota.

Pat Sullivan of Franklin tells Brownfield he planted about 160 acres of soybeans Thursday.

“You know that first start up day can be a long day, but we think we’ve got things working. So looking forward to maybe getting some corn in the ground, and maybe some beets here pretty soon.”

He says they’ve stopped planting because of light rain but the forecast is encouraging.
